Kent County deputies: Ex-worker stole $1M in water heaters
CASCADE TOWNSHIP, Mich. (WOOD) — Investigators say a former employee is responsible for the theft of more than $1 million in water heaters over two months from a Cascade Township warehouse. The Kent County Sheriff Department said it learned about the thefts on Oct. 19, when the manager shared text messages that a friend of a friend had received from someone trying to sell some of the stolen water heaters.
